Где Tomcat в Eclipse хранит расширенную WAR? - PullRequest
8 голосов
/ 20 ноября 2011

Когда я запускаю свое веб-приложение из Eclipse Indigo, где Tomcat 7 хранит папку веб-приложения?Он не находится в собственной папке веб-приложения Tomcat.Почему я не могу получить доступ к домашней странице Tomcat по умолчанию (я говорю о http://localhost:8080),, если он запускался в Eclipse? Если я запускаю tomcat вручную (через startup.bat), я могу получить доступ к http://localhost:8080.

Ответы [ 2 ]

11 голосов
/ 20 ноября 2011

Дважды щелкните запись сервера Tomcat в представлении Серверы и проверьте раздел Расположение серверов .Путь там, и вы также можете настроить там, если Eclipse должен использовать установку Tomcat вместо метаданных рабочей области (это настройка по умолчанию).

enter image description here

Обратите внимание, чтоСервер должен быть опубликован без каких-либо модулей для внесения изменений.Т.е. остановите сервер, удалите все проекты и опубликуйте сервер.

enter image description here

Это также сделает домашнюю страницу Tomcat доступной.

См. Также:

4 голосов
/ 20 ноября 2011

По умолчанию оно будет развертывать ваше приложение в подпапке .metadata-folder из вашей рабочей области.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...